Payment by Owner. Subject to Section 9.4, if at any time there are insufficient funds in the Bank Accounts to pay any installment of the Base Management Fee or the Incentive Management Fee or any expense or other amount which is then due and payable to Manager, Owner shall, within ten (10) business days after receiving a written request therefor from Manager, pay the amount of such installment, expense or amount to Manager.

Payment by Owner. On or before the twenty-fifth (25) day of each calendar month the Contractor will submit to Owner on AIA form G702 and G703 , or such other form as Owner will require, a written requisition for payment showing the proportionate value of the Work installed to date, from which Contractor will deduct: (a) a reserve of ten (10%) percent ("Retainage") until 80% of the construction has been completer and then no additional retainage; (b) all previous payments; and (c) all other charges for material or service furnished by Owner to Contractor. The balance of the amount of the requisition, as approved by Owner, Architect, or Engineer, as appropriate, will be due Contractor as of the first business day following the fifteenth (15th) day of the succeeding calendar month. With each application for payment Contractor will submit, in form and substance reasonably satisfactory to Owner, lien waivers from each subcontractor paid out of the preceding application for payment and an update of the Job Progress Schedule establishing to Owner's reasonable satisfaction that Substantial Completion will be achieved by the Completion Date. Contractor will not be entitled to payment and no payment 6 7 will be made until all releases are received.
Payment by Owner. Owner further agrees to reimburse Agent for any reasonable cost or expense incurred by Agent to protect the interests of Agent hereunder, within five (5) days after written demand for payment is given to Owner by Agent. Owner also agrees to reimburse Agent for all of Agent’s other reasonable costs incurred hereunder for which Owner is obligated to reimburse or indemnify Agent within thirty (30) days after written demand for such reimbursement is given to Owner by Agent. Any such sum shall bear interest at the interest rate set forth in Section 2.10(c) of the Credit Agreement until paid if it is not paid when due.
Payment by Owner. No later than the twenty-fifth (25th) day of each month after Owner's receipt of an undisputed Application for Payment, Owner shall pay to Contractor by wire transfer to such account as may be designated by Contractor in writing the appropriate amounts for which Application for Payment is made therein. Contractor shall pay all applicable suppliers and Subcontractors the amounts due them with respect to the relevant Application for Payment no later than the last day of the month in which the Application for Payment is received. In the event of a dispute between Owner and Contractor with respect to amounts owing under an Application for Payment, Owner shall pay to Contractor all undisputed amounts of the Application for Payment.

Payment by Owner. Claims certified by Owner's Representative pursuant to Section 19.3 shall be paid to Westfield within ten (10) days after the receipt by Owner of the certificate issued by Owner's Representative. Payments made by Owner to Westfield pursuant to this Section 19.4 shall be on account of the payments required to be made by Owner to Westfield pursuant to Section 18.1 hereof (other than the Development Fee and the fees payable under the Leasing Agreement). Neither payment by Owner nor possession of the work or materials for which such payment is made constitutes Owner's acceptance of defective work or waiver of subrogation.

Payment by Owner. Owner shall pay the entire undisputed amount of each payment claim within ten (10) days after the receipt by Owner of the payment claim.
Payment by Owner. Promptly after the Project Manager has issued a certificate for payment, the Owner shall submit the appropriate documentation to the Owner , who shall make payment to Contractor within 30 days thereafter. All materials and work covered by payments made shall thereupon become the sole property of Owner, and this provision shall not be construed as relieving Contractor from the continuing responsibility for all materials and work upon which payments have been made or the restoration of any damaged work, or as a waiver of any right of Owner to require the fulfillment of all terms of this Agreement. Title to all work completed in the course of construction and to all materials, including the specifications and other documents prepared by the Project Manager and/or the Contractor on account of which payment has been made shall be vested in Owner.
Payment by Owner. Subcontractor acknowledges that Subcontractor’s Work is a portion of the work for the Project, and that payment for Subcontractor’s Work by WINTER XXXXXXX is conditioned upon payment for Subcontractor’s Work by Owner. Subcontractor warrants and represents that it relies for payment of Subcontractor’s Work on the credit and ability to pay of Owner, and not of WINTER XXXXXXX, and that Subcontractor undertakes the risk that it shall not be paid for Subcontractor’s Work in the event WINTER XXXXXXX is not paid by Owner for such Work. Except for confidential information, Subcontractor may review any information provided by Owner to WINTER XXXXXXX relative to Owner’s financial ability to pay for the Work. Payment by the Owner to WINTER XXXXXXX shall be an absolute condition precedent to WINTER XXXXXXX’x (or its surety’s) obligation to make any progress payments, final payment or release of retainage to Subcontractor. This subparagraph shall not void any right of Subcontractor to file and take necessary legal action to preserve a claim of lien or claim against a bond.
